Working Group 2 — Components and Converters<br />
This topic, bearing the same name as the working group,<br />
contained 34 regular papers divided into three presentation<br />
forums i.e. lectures session (3 papers) dialog session (24<br />
papers) and WATAB Sessions (7 papers). It must be noted<br />
that many papers presented in other topics, especially Power<br />
Quality and Electric Drive Control, contained significant information<br />
related to converter topologies. Also, the first Plenary<br />
Lecture - “State of art and developments of medium voltage<br />
converters”, presented by Prof. Steffen Bernet (TU Berlin,<br />
Germany), gave a very impressive picture of state progress<br />
in development and application of power electronics in high<br />
energy sector.<br />
Professor Bernet giving his lecture during the Opening Session<br />
Firstly, very up to date news about high power switches as<br />
IGCT and high voltage IGBT’s has been given. Then an<br />
overview of PWM medium voltage converters was given.<br />
Also the Plenary Lecture, delivered by Prof Hirofumi Akagi<br />
(Nakoga University of Technology, Japan) on the last day of<br />
the conference - “Modern active filters and traditional passive<br />
filters”, presented a large portion of converter topologies suitable<br />
for power quality improvement as active filter. Additionally<br />
two tutorials have been devoted to this subject, namely<br />
“Tutorial on Matrix Converters” conducted by Prof. Domenico<br />
Casadei (University of Bologna, Italy) and “Tutorial on Multilevel<br />
Converters” given by Jose Rodriguez (Technical University<br />
of Federico Santa Maria, Chile). Both tutorials have provided<br />
theoretical as well as practical knowledge about topologies,<br />
classification methods and control ideas. Discussions<br />
and advantages and disadvantages also took place. The hall<br />
was full of students during both tutorials..<br />
